Project Background:
This scheme features a neat, narrow-bezel black silk-screened layout, with the wiring extending and routed vertically from the bottom center. According to client feedback, modern smart intercom and face recognition terminals are evolving toward narrow bezels and higher screen-to-body ratios. Meanwhile, these types of security terminals encounter cross-platform interface selections during actual deployment. Some embedded Android motherboards require a USB channel to achieve ultra-fast final assembly, whereas certain low-power Linux gateway systems prefer using I2C for data interaction. Furthermore, when equipment is exposed to drastic day-and-night temperature shifts, conventional air-bonding methods are highly prone to internal condensation and fogging within the air gap, which severely impairs screen visibility.
